Why is Jude Bellingham Not Playing?
Jude Bellingham, the 20-year-old midfielder for Real Madrid, won't be playing due to a shoulder injury suffered in a recent match against Rayo Vallecano, where he dislocated his shoulder.
Despite being in good form since his summer move from Borussia Dortmund, scoring 13 goals in 14 appearances, Bellingham will miss the LaLiga clash against Valencia. The injury was confirmed after tests revealed anterior instability in his left shoulder, and he was also absent from the recent Champions League win over Braga.

What Happened To Jude Bellingham?
The situation around Jude Bellingham's injury has led to a debate between England and Real Madrid. Bellingham, who dislocated his shoulder, is desired by both teams, but there's a difference in opinion on his readiness to play.
While England wants to assess his condition during the international break, Real Madrid prefers him to recover in Spain. The disagreement centers on the perceived severity of Bellingham's injury, with England closely monitoring his recovery, while Real Madrid awaits further developments.
Who is Jude Bellingham?
Jude Victor William Bellingham, born on June 29, 2003, is an English footballer who plays as a midfielder for Real Madrid in La Liga and the England national team. In 2023, he received the Kopa Trophy for the best-performing male footballer under 21 and ranked 18th in the 2023 Ballon d'Or voting, chosen by previous winners.
Starting his career at Birmingham City, Bellingham became the youngest first-team player in the club's history at 16 years and 38 days. He joined Borussia Dortmund in 2020, quickly gaining recognition as one of the world's top young talents.
Known for his versatility, Bellingham can play various midfield roles, showcasing energy, stamina, and technical prowess. He made his senior debut for England in 2020, contributing to the team's Euro 2020 final appearance, and is expected to play a crucial role in the 2022 FIFA World Cup.
